Address 0 PPC

PXj1PE9fXVhdRdGjza6T2rmM611qyWARWw

Confirmed

Total Received142.893709 PPC
Total Sent142.893709 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PXj1PE9fXVhdRdGjza6T2rmM611qyWARWw142.893709 PPC
Fee: 0.01 PPC
696636 Confirmations142.883709 PPC
PXj1PE9fXVhdRdGjza6T2rmM611qyWARWw142.893709 PPC
PRZLdbaF5Zifhiqh9D2NHq7hyCTM4tcMjN5.05437 PPC
Fee: 0.01 PPC
696649 Confirmations147.948079 PPC